SARATOGA SPRINGS, N.Y. - Juniors
Celia Tomlinson and
Ines Ortea both registered double-doubles and seniors
LaKissa Martin and
Elizabeth Eckhardt also scored in double figures as the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ute (RPI) women's basketball team defeated Skidmore College, 74-64. The win snapped a two-game skid for the Engineers, who improve to 9-8 overall and 4-6 in the Liberty League. The Thoroughbreds lost for the third straight game to drop to 5-14 and 4-8.
Tomlinson had 15 points and 10 rebounds in 22 minutes, while Ortea scored 16 points with 10 boards and a game-high four assists in 37 minutes. Martin led all scorers with 20 points on 7 of 8 shooting, along with eight rebounds, while Eckhardt had 14 points.
Rensselaer broke out to a 9-5 lead in the first quarter, but the Thoroughbreds enjoyed a 13-0 spurt to take an 18-9 edge. RPI pulled to within 18-13 at the end of the first quarter and then continued what would be a 24-4 lead at halftime. Ortea and Eckhardt both had six points in the second frame, while Tomlinson had five and Martin scored three points to give Rensselaer a 33-22 lead at the break.
Ortea scored the first two baskets of the second half and Martin had the third for a 17-point bulge (39-22) and the Engineers led by double digits for the large majority of the rest of the contest.
Kate McCarney paced Skidmore with 15 points, including nine in the first half, while Haley English scored 11. Two others had 10 points for the Thoroughbreds, who were outrebounded 46-32.
RPI returns home on Tuesday when it plays William Smith College at 5pm. Skidmore plays again on February 1 at Ithaca College (5pm).
